BACKGROUND: The first postwar cars were eagerly anticipated, and the '46 Ford did not disappoint. Freshened from 1941 with a new grill and widened hood - it was a welcome sight on the American road after suspension of car production to support the war effort. This car is remarkably similar to the 1947 Ford convertible so memorably featured in the 1984 Karate Kid movie.

OPERATIONAL REPORT: The car is a joy to drive, the Offenhauser heads and manifold - along with the twin Strombergs - increase performance dramatically from the original equipment. Modern disc brakes give you confidence in today's traffic too. All external lighting is operational, as are the horn and electric wipers. The power top is a bit slow, but got the job done during the photo-session. The original ignition has been bypassed in favor of a key ignition under the dash (please see image). All gauges on the modernized gauge-pack are operational.

Non-operational items that we know of: radio, clock, heater, and driver's vent window (needs new gear).

ODOMETER NOTE...the 06982 mileage indicated is, of course, not the vehicle's actual mileage. Due to the design limitations of odometers of this era, accurate mileage since new cannot be known.

IMPORTANT DOCUMENT & CONDITION OF SALE REMARKS: A Bill of Sale and the Vehicle Registration will be provided to the Buyer. NOTE: the State of Georgia did not issue auto titles back in 1946 - and so they do not do so for those cars even today! Instead, the registration card has a "Non-Title" notation and also serves as the owners legal proof of ownership. Rest assured that every state must respect all other state's motor vehicle laws, and that the car can be successfully registered and insured in any state.
